Managing Large Scale Experiments in Distributed Testbeds

نویسندگان

  • Cristian Ruiz
  • Olivier Richard
  • Oleg Iegorov
  • Brice Videau
چکیده

Performing experiments that involve a large amount of resources or a complex conguration, proves to be a hard task. We present Expo, which is a tool for conducting experiments on distributed platforms. First, the tool is described along with the concepts of resource and task sets, which abstracts away some of the complexity in the manage of resources and software execution. Next, the tool is compared with other similar solutions based on some qualitative criteria, scalability and expressiveness tests as well as the feedback coming from using dedicated testbeds. The report nishes with the evaluation of Expo scalability and some uses cases in Grid'5000 and PlanetLab. Our experience showed that Expo is a promising tool to help the user with two primary concerns: how to perform a large scale experiment e ciently and easily, together with its reproducilibity. Key-words: Grid Computing, Distributed Application, Experiment conduction, Testbed, Experiment methodology. ∗ INRIA GRENOBLE † LIG ‡ Université Joseph Fourier Grenoble I § CNRS ha l-0 07 42 58 2, v er si on 1 16 O ct 2 01 2 Conduite d'expériences de grande taille sur plates-formes d'expérimentation distribuées Résumé : Conduire des expériences qui impliquent un grand nombre de ressources ou une conguration complexe, s'avère très di cile. Dans ce rapport, nous présentons Expo qui est un outil pour la conduite d'expériences sur les plates-formes distribuées. Ce rapport débute par la description de l'outil avec les concepts d'ensemble de ressources et d'ensemble de tâches, qui o rent des abstractions pour faciliter la gestion des tâches et des ressources. Ensuite, l'outil est comparé avec d'autres solutions basées sur des critères qualitatifs, et en utilisant des tests de scalabilité et d'expressivité ainsi que des retours après exécution sur des plates-formes d'expérimentation. Pour nir, la scalabilité d'Expo est evalué et quelques cas d'utilisation sur Grid'5000 et PlanetLab sont présentés. Notre expérience démontre qu'Expo peut aider les chercheurs sur deux points: comment conduire une expérience e cacement et facilement, et comment assurer sa reproductibilité. Mots-clés : Expérimentation, Expériences à grande échelle, Plates-formes d'expérimentation, Méthodologie d'expérimentation ha l-0 07 42 58 2, v er si on 1 16 O ct 2 01 2 Expo: Managing Larg Scale Experiments 3

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Integrated Scientific Workflow Management for the Emulab Network Testbed

The main forces that shaped current network testbeds were the needs for realism and scale. Now that several testbeds support large and complex experiments, management of experimentation processes and results has become more difficult and a barrier to high-quality systems research. The popularity of network testbeds means that new tools for managing experiment workflows, addressing the ready-mad...

متن کامل

GPLMT: A Lightweight Experimentation and Testbed Management Framework

Conducting experiments in federated, distributed, and heterogeneous testbeds is a challenging task for researchers. Researchers have to take care of the whole experiment life cycle, ensure the reproducibility of each run, and the comparability of the results. We present GPLMT, a flexible and lightweight framework for managing testbeds and the experiment life cycle. GPLMT provides an intuitive w...

متن کامل

Poster Abstract: TUDμNet, a Metropolitan-Scale Federation of Wireless Sensor Network Testbeds

To address the real-world challenges in sensor network evaluation, testbeds have been proposed to enable experimentation without taking the typical deployment hurdles of robustly mounting the hardware, installing batteries, and instrumenting sensor nodes for data collection. In the recent past, several research institutions across Europe proposed to federate their testbeds. However, providing s...

متن کامل

Large-Scale Deployment in P2P Experiments Using the JXTA Distributed Framework

The interesting properties of P2P systems (high availability despite peer volatility, support for heterogeneous architectures, high scalability, etc.) make them attractive for distributed computing. However, conducting large-scale experiments with these systems arises as a major challenge. Simulation allows only to partially model the behavior of P2P prototypes. Experiments on real testbeds enc...

متن کامل

Usage and Operation of Wireless Sensor Network Testbeds

Recently, experimentally-driven research has become an instrumental tool in designing and optimizing novel networking applications. While simulations are still important tools, they suffer from several imperfections as they make artificial assumptions on radio propagation, traffic, failure patterns, and topologies. Especially in the domain of wireless sensor networks, which are embedded into th...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2012